Yeah, they've got to give bye weeks before these games to the teams - it's only fair. That way the 2 teams (or more on Thanksgiving) have an extended break before the game, and then an extended break before their next game.

The only problem with that approach is what about those first couple of weeks. The opening week guys get the extended break afterward, but when do they get a bye week? Or do they play on Thursday twice? And same with the week 2 and maybe 3 teams, who are having a bye week so early.

And someone did a study last season of the Thursday night games and they weren't any more turnover, injury or blowout prone than a regular game. But these just don't feel decent quality this year, for whatever reason.
